Calculate the 90% confidence interval for the following variables, comparing lower, working, middle, and upper classes (CLASS) in the GSS sample. First, tell SPSS that we want to select all cases in the sample by selecting Data, Select Cases, and then All Cases, and then OK. Then, use the Explore procedure using CLASS as your factor variable (Analyze, Descriptive Statistics, Explore). Make a summary statement of your findings.
a. CHILDS (Number of children in the household)
b. EDUC (Respondents highest year of school completed)
c. PAEDUC (Fathers highest year of school completed)
d. PRESTG80 (Respondents occupational prestige)
e. MAEDUC (Mothers highest year of school completed)
